For instance, consider the 2015 movie A Walk in the Woods, which tells the story of celebrated travel writer Bill Bryson's decision to hike over two thousand miles along the Appalachian Trail at the age of 60, after returning to New Hampshire from living in Britain. Since being added to Netflix, this adventure film has seen a significant increase in popularity.

A Walk in the Woods hits Netflix top 10 chart

A Walk in the Woods, which was directed by Ken Kwapis and features Nick Nolte in the lead role, has quickly risen to the third position on the English language chart on Netflix since its recent addition to the streaming platform.

Currently, the movie has a 46% rating on Rotten Tomatoes, which may not be impressive. However, popular movies on Netflix, such as Red Notice or The Gray Man, often receive low ratings on the site. This suggests that Netflix may be shielding these films from critical reviews.

This can be seen particularly on X (formerly Twitter), where viewers are posting “delightful” praise for A Walk in the Woods. Check out the responses below:

According to Netflix, the movie is about "A travel writer who plans to trek the Appalachian Trail and persuades his long-lost best friend, a witty recovering alcoholic, to join him."
